vb上下左右移動(dòng)的代碼 用vb代碼如何實(shí)現(xiàn)滾動(dòng)字幕?
用vb代碼如何實(shí)現(xiàn)滾動(dòng)字幕?水平滾動(dòng):在窗體中放置標(biāo)簽和計(jì)時(shí)器控件,并修改標(biāo)簽的字體。專用子窗體uuLoad()標(biāo)簽1。Caption=“最好的字體可以更改請給出表格和代碼“Timer1.Interv
用vb代碼如何實(shí)現(xiàn)滾動(dòng)字幕?
水平滾動(dòng):在窗體中放置標(biāo)簽和計(jì)時(shí)器控件,并修改標(biāo)簽的字體。專用子窗體uuLoad()標(biāo)簽1。Caption=“最好的字體可以更改
請給出表格和代碼
“Timer1.Interval=300End SubPrivate Sub Timer1 Timer()標(biāo)簽1。Caption=mid(標(biāo)簽1。標(biāo)題,2,長度(標(biāo)簽1。標(biāo)題)-1)左(標(biāo)簽1。標(biāo)題,1)結(jié)束子
添加文本框:Text1。
添加時(shí)間控件:Timer1。
添加水平滾動(dòng)條:hscroll1。設(shè)置:Min屬性為2,Max屬性為100,smallchange為1。
以下代碼:
privatesubcommand1uuclick()
timer1.enabled=true
timer1.interval=10
endsub
privatesubformuuload()
command1。Caption=“開始”
文本1。Backcolor=&800000f
文本1。Borderstyle=0
文本1。Text=“測試區(qū)域”
計(jì)時(shí)器1。Enabled=false
endsub
privatesubhscroll1uChange()
timer1.interval=10*hscroll1.value/10
endsub
privatesubhscroll1uScroll()
timer1.interval=10*hscroll1.value/10
endsub
privatesubtimer1uTime()
Text1。左=文本1。左50
左1。向左(&L)。左=表格1。Width
ENDIF
endsub
技術(shù)含量不高,僅供參考
vb制作滾動(dòng)字幕?
方法如下:添加一個(gè)label標(biāo)簽,設(shè)置背景為透明,放在窗體最右邊顯示字幕;添加一個(gè)timer控件,設(shè)置interval屬性,使其具有滾動(dòng)效果;在timer事件中,添加代碼使label的left屬性每次減少100,并返回到小于0時(shí)的初始值。這樣,產(chǎn)生字幕滾動(dòng)效果。
vb設(shè)計(jì)一條滾動(dòng)的廣告字幕,要求設(shè)計(jì)界面,編寫代碼?
構(gòu)建一個(gè)label1,Timer1,代碼如下。
===
私有子窗體加載()
Label1.AutoSize=True
Timer1.Interval=10
結(jié)束Sub
私有子計(jì)時(shí)器1 計(jì)時(shí)器()
Label1.Move IIf(Label1.Left-10
結(jié)束Sub